Larry S. Jones is an Instructor of Geology at Colorado Mesa University (CMU), located in the Department of Geology. He holds a PhD in Geology from the University of Wyoming, an MS from Northern Arizona University, and a BS from Fort Lewis College. His teaching focuses on field-based courses such as Geology of Colorado, Field-Based Introduction to Physical Geology, and Subsurface Methods, emphasizing hands-on learning over traditional lectures.
Dr. Jones has extensive geological experience as a consulting geologist, project geologist, and instructor at CMU and Rocky Mountain College. His research interests include sedimentological processes in rivers, fire-related sedimentation, fluvial architecture, and eolian systems. He co-led an NSF-funded student research project leveraging CMU's geographical advantages for fieldwork, which he highlights as a unique strength of the institution.
Prior roles include field-based course development at multiple institutions.
